From: Subthreshold yellow laser for fovea-involving diabetic macular edema in a series of patients with good vision: effectiveness and safety of a fovea-sparing technique

Fig. 2

This patient showed remarkable improvement at the first post-laser visit (b, 12 weeks). At the next follow-up visit, we observed a slight additional improvement (c, 24 weeks). AF (d) does not show RPE disturbance. VA remained 20/25. CRT decreased from 282 μm at baseline to 266 μm at the first follow-up visit and finally 252 μm
